Emmerdale fans 'work out' Sandra's real motive and it's not about money

Emmerdale fans think they have worked out Sandra Flaherty's ulterior motive.

Recent episodes have seen Liv's mum trying to come between her daughter and her husband Vinny Dingle. Last week, viewers saw Sandra target Vinny on the long-running soap amid her cruel plan against her own daughter Liv, which she laid bare as an attempt to steal all her money and tear apart their marriage in the process.

Scheming Sandra has also set about trying to make Liv believe there could be something going on between her husband and her best friend Gabby Thomas.

Monday's instalment of Emmerdale saw her plan to make Liv catch the two alone together, after pretending she had "forgotten her purse", so they had to return to the house. When Liv and Sandra walked through the door, they saw Vinny and Gabby hugging on the couch.

Gabby had only hugged Vinny to congratulate him on his love for Liv, but it didn't look that way to his wife and her mother. Sandra was later seen talking to someone on the phone, about needing to get her hands on Liv's money.

And while many fans have aired their dislike for Sandra, some think there may be more to her scheming.

Taking to Twitter, Thedragon18137 said: "okay this is WILD but hear me out – what if Sandra is Vinny’s biological mum? And that’s really why she’s trying so hard to split him and Liv up, because they’re related? I know she's after Liv's money but it could be a good twist"

Rachel said: "'I'm just a loving mother' ... what if Sandra is Vinny's biological mum? Would make sense as to why she's trying to split them up. Plus she always keeps saying how much she loves Vinny". Dion simply said: "Sandra is a terrible mum".
